In the latest episode of Voice of Texas Veterans with host Julia Conner, listeners are introduced to four organizations making a meaningful impact in the lives of Texas veterans. As the Texas Veterans Commission prepares to open its Fund for Veterans’ Assistance Grants application period on October 2, this episode offers timely insight into the types of programs that may be featured throughout the fall. The application deadline is December 2.
Featured Organizations:
- Steps With Horses (Ft. Worth) – Providing mental health support through equine-assisted services, this program offers veterans a unique path to healing and resilience.
- Austin Habitat for Humanity (Austin) – Through its Housing for Texas Heroes initiative, the organization helps veterans access safe, affordable housing and critical home repairs.
- USA Cares (Statewide) – Offering general assistance to veterans and military families across Texas, USA Cares helps bridge financial gaps during times of transition and hardship.
- Wheelchairs for Warriors (Statewide) – Dedicated to mobility and independence, this nonprofit custom-builds wheelchairs for injured veterans and first responders.
